Being charged for a crime can negatively impact your professional career and personal life, even if you were acquitted in court, or the charges were dropped before going to trial. Once you are charged or arrested for a crime, it becomes public record and can have damaging consequences to your reputation and future employment opportunities. However, if eligible for expungement, your criminal record can be erased, allowing you to start all over with a clean slate.

Clearing Your Name of Criminal Charges-Illinois Expungement Attorney

If you are unsure about whether or not you can have your criminal record sealed or expunged, the best option is to seek knowledgeable advice from a skilled criminal defense attorney who can help you understand the expungement process and the legal paperwork that is required.

In Illinois, if your record is sealed, your criminal background is only hidden from general public view, such as employers or educational institutions. Law enforcement can still access your criminal record even though it is sealed. However, when a criminal offense has been expunged, not only is your criminal record withheld from the general public, but law enforcement personnel will no longer have access to those records either.
